    No need to remove the steering wheel, remove all the plastics, disconnect the 4 connectors on the steering column. Make sure the steering is in a position to get the pinch bolt out on the shaft, then remove the 2 13mm bolts holding the steering column on. Then pull the whole steering column off. You'll now be exposed to the motor you need to remove. Much easier this was

      Hi if you wath carefully from beginning I show how to do it. Theres two holes in the back side of the steering wheel. You can use a thin allen key or screwdriver to push into both holes which releases the cover. I do show this in the video near the beginning. Hope this helps. Cheers.

      Hi mate thanks for the comment, right you need to get them in the tiny holes on each side of the steering wheel, as you push them in you will feel it catch something, its just a case of messing about abit until they click in, and even when they click its still quite hard to pull out the airbag section it was quite tight for me, took me about half hour of messing about with mate, so get two appropriate sized allen keys in each hole and play about with them untill you feel it push in a bit more, then tug at the airbag bit it will come lose, bit of patience and trial and error you will do it mate. hope this helps.cheers.
